Do you know what a team needs most? If people on your team are not good at communication, you may often feel terrible. To create a successful team, good communication is the most necessary for both the team members and the leader. Here are some helpful suggestions.

Don’t criticize (批评) other people.

When someone on your team does something wrong, don’t criticize them. You can help them to find the reasons and then help them to solve the problem. Criticizing your team members too often may make them want to keep away from you. As a result, you may feel lonely.

Listen to other people actively and think about their ideas carefully.

When someone tells you about their ideas, you should listen to them actively and think about their ideas carefully, no matter how silly they may seem. This shows you are interested in their ideas and makes them feel good. If you are unclear about something, you should ask them about it. By doing this you can clear up any confusion (困惑) before moving on.

Share your own ideas with other people.

When you have a new idea, talk about it with your team members. This helps to make the idea better. Besides, it also helps to make your relationships with your team members better.

Create an environment where everyone feels
comfortable expressing their thoughts and opinions without fear.

This builds trust, leading to a more harmonious (和谐的) team. By the way, regular (定期的) team meetings should be held to discuss something important and necessary.

Parents are our first and most important teachers. But sometimes we don't get on well with them. Sometimes we don't like to take their advice--We even rebel (叛逆) against them. Many of us have unhappy moments with our parents. Why? It may be because of the generation gap (代沟).This is when family members do not understand each other. They have their way of doing things and can not agree.

Then how can we get on better with each other?


Act like a grown-up

If we want to have independence (独立) from our parents, we should act in a responsible (负责的) ,grown-up way. When we are more grown-up, have a talk with our parents.


Understand our parents

Parents are busy working to give us a better life. They may seem to have no time for us, but they care about us and love us.


Believe our parents

Tell them our feelings. When we are in trouble, take to them. They will be able to help us. In this way, we can also improve (提高) the understanding between our parents and us.

May 23rd, 2019
Dear Principal Becker,

I'm David Brown, a student from Grade 8. I'm sitting in the classroom to write you this letter because I really have something to say about the school lunchtime.

Well, I know that school is for learning. It is important to have good reading and Maths skills. But I think school is also important for another reason. It helps people learn to get along with others.

It may seem that lunchtime is not important. As you see, lots of us spend most lunchtimes just talking with our friends. But this activity is more important than it looks.

I'm learning how to get along with others. I'm learning how to solve problems. I'm finding out new things from others. I'm learning how to say sorry. These are all important skills to learn.

My problem is that the time for lunch keeps getting shorter. I know this is happening so we can spend more time in class learning. But please do not forget that we are also learning at lunchtime. We are learning people skills. It is important that we have enough time to spend with our friends.

I really hope that you can make our lunchtime longer. A little more time spent with friends each day would benefit everybody.

Yours,

David Brown
